Dealing With Death by Peter Cotterell is a compassionate and thought-provoking guide to understanding and coping with one of life’s most challenging realities. In a society where death is often treated as a taboo subject, Cotterell approaches it with honesty, practicality, and relevance, encouraging open conversations and thoughtful reflection.
Drawing from his experiences as a missionary in Ethiopia and later as Principal of the London Bible College, Cotterell provides both spiritual and practical insights into the emotional, psychological, and social aspects of loss. He explores the questions many are hesitant to ask, offering comfort and clarity for those grieving or supporting others through bereavement.
This book is not just for those facing personal loss but also for caregivers, friends, and family members who wish to navigate the subject of death with greater understanding and sensitivity. It stands as a valuable resource for anyone seeking peace and hope amid life’s most difficult moments.
